Output e63bb3627eec829ee5a66d79fd493581cb9bdbd44904a5224b8ab5af872a3595:1

value
20629335
script pubkey
OP_HASH160 OP_PUSHBYTES_20 81ead16d4db51f34e24b0eb9db30ace9127e012e OP_EQUAL
address
3DXxPjd8WxEsfqYZK9DacJqHMkmjiEbqeF
transaction
e63bb3627eec829ee5a66d79fd493581cb9bdbd44904a5224b8ab5af872a3595
spent
true